AI in Personal Assistance
Artificial Intelligence (AI) is revolutionizing personal assistance, making daily life more efficient and convenient. Virtual assistants like Siri, Alexa, and Google Assistant are now essential tools for managing tasks, answering questions, and controlling smart home devices. These AI-powered assistants use natural language processing (NLP) and machine learning to understand user commands, provide accurate responses, and even learn from past interactions.
In the future, AI personal assistants will become even more advanced, offering context-aware responses, emotional intelligence, and proactive suggestions. They will integrate seamlessly with wearable devices, smart homes, and workplaces, anticipating user needs before they even ask. With continuous advancements, AI personal assistants will redefine the way we interact with technology, making life smarter and more personalized.
AI in Healthcare
Artificial Intelligence (AI) is transforming the healthcare industry by improving diagnosis, treatment, patient care, and medical research. AI-powered tools help doctors detect diseases like cancer, diabetes, and heart conditions at an early stage, increasing survival rates. Machine learning algorithms analyze medical data, identifying patterns that even experienced doctors might miss.
AI-driven robotic surgeries enhance precision, reducing risks and recovery time. Wearable health devices, like smartwatches, track vital signs and alert users about potential health issues. AI chatbots and virtual doctors provide instant medical advice, making healthcare more accessible.
In the future, AI will enable personalized medicine, where treatments are tailored to an individual's genetic makeup. AI will also improve drug discovery, speeding up the development of new medicines. As AI technology evolves, healthcare will become more efficient, affordable, and life-saving.
AI in Education
Artificial Intelligence (AI) is revolutionizing education by making learning more personalized, interactive, and efficient. AI-powered tools, such as intelligent tutoring systems and virtual classrooms, adapt to students' learning styles, providing customized lessons and instant feedback.
AI chatbots assist students with queries, while automated grading systems help teachers save time by evaluating assignments and tests. AI-driven analytics identify students' strengths and weaknesses, allowing educators to create better learning strategies.
In the future, AI will integrate with Virtual Reality (VR) and Augmented Reality (AR) to create immersive learning experiences. AI-powered voice assistants will support students with disabilities, making education more inclusive. As AI continues to evolve, it will bridge learning gaps, enhance engagement, and reshape the future of education worldwide.
AI in Transportation
Artificial Intelligence (AI) is transforming transportation, making travel safer, faster, and more efficient. Self-driving cars, developed by companies like Tesla, Waymo, and Uber, use AI-powered sensors and machine learning to navigate roads, reducing accidents caused by human error.
AI is also improving traffic management systems, predicting congestion and optimizing traffic flow to reduce delays. In public transport, AI-powered smart ticketing and route optimization enhance efficiency, making commuting smoother.
In the future, AI will revolutionize air and rail transport with autonomous planes, smart railway systems, and AI-driven logistics. AI will play a key role in developing eco-friendly transportation solutions, reducing fuel consumption and carbon emissions. With continued advancements, AI is set to reshape the future of mobility, creating smarter and more sustainable transportation systems.

AI in Security and Surveillance
Artificial Intelligence (AI) is transforming security and surveillance by making systems smarter, faster, and more accurate in detecting threats and preventing crimes. AI-powered facial recognition, motion detection, and anomaly detection help identify suspicious activities in real time, allowing law enforcement agencies and security teams to respond quickly.
AI-driven CCTV cameras analyze video footage automatically, reducing the need for human monitoring while increasing efficiency. AI-powered cybersecurity tools detect and prevent hacking attempts, safeguarding sensitive data from cyber threats. In smart homes and businesses, AI-enabled security systems provide personalized access control, ensuring only authorized individuals can enter restricted areas.
In the future, AI will integrate with drones and autonomous security robots to patrol public spaces and high-risk areas. AI-based predictive analytics will help prevent crimes before they occur by analyzing behavior patterns. While AI improves security, ethical concerns regarding privacy, data protection, and potential misuse must be addressed. As AI continues to evolve, it will play a crucial role in creating a safer and more secure world.
AI in Finance and Banking
Artificial Intelligence (AI) is transforming finance and banking by making transactions faster, safer, and more efficient. AI-powered chatbots and virtual assistants provide 24/7 customer support, answering queries and assisting with banking services. Machine learning algorithms analyze financial data to detect fraud, predict market trends, and automate risk assessment.
AI-driven robo-advisors help investors make smarter financial decisions by offering personalized investment recommendations based on real-time data. Banks use AI for automated loan approvals and credit scoring, making financial services more accessible. AI-powered fraud detection systems monitor transactions, identifying unusual activities and preventing cyber threats.
In the future, AI will further enhance digital banking, blockchain security, and automated financial planning. AI-powered voice and facial recognition will improve security, replacing traditional passwords. As AI continues to advance, the finance industry will become more secure, efficient, and customer-centric, reshaping the way people manage their money.
Ethical and Social Challenges of AI
As Artificial Intelligence (AI) becomes more integrated into daily life, it raises ethical and social concerns that need careful consideration. One major issue is data privacy, as AI systems collect and analyze vast amounts of personal information, often without clear user consent. The misuse of AI-powered facial recognition and surveillance can threaten individual freedoms and lead to mass surveillance.
AI also poses challenges related to bias and discrimination. Since AI algorithms learn from historical data, they can inherit racial, gender, or social biases, leading to unfair outcomes in hiring, lending, and law enforcement. Additionally, the rise of automation and AI-driven jobs may result in widespread job displacement, increasing economic inequality.
There are also concerns about AI decision-making transparency. Many AI models function as "black boxes," making decisions without clear explanations, raising accountability issues in critical areas like healthcare and criminal justice. In the future, governments and organizations must establish ethical AI guidelines, regulations, and accountability measures to ensure AI serves humanity responsibly.
By addressing these ethical and social challenges, AI can be developed in a way that promotes fairness, transparency, and social well-being, ensuring that its benefits are shared by all.
